Connecting Everything Together & Booting Up
once you are sure that you have the above values on hand, you can begin the installation and setup of the etherfast cable/dsl vpn router.

    1.some isps-amost notably some cable providers—configure their networks so that you do not have to enter a full internet address into your web browser or e-mail application to reach your home page or receive your e-mail. if your internet home page address is something very simple, such as "www", rather than "www.linksys.com", or your e-mail server's address is something similar to "e-mail" or "pop3", rather than "pop.mail.linksys.com", you won't be able to properly configure the cable/dsl vpn router until you determine the actual internet addresses of your web and e-mail connections.

    2.you must obtain this information prior to connecting the router to your network. you can obtain this information by contacting your isp, or turn to the how to ping your isp's e-mail and web addresses section in the appendix.

    1. power everything down, including your pcs, your cable or dsl modem and the router.

    2. connect a network cable from one of your pcs' ethernet ports to one of the lan ports on the back of the router. do the same with all the pcs you wish to connect to the router.

    3. if you are using port 4 to connect to a pc, set the crossover switch to straight-through mode (ii). if you are connecting the router to a hub or switch, please refer to the chart shown in figure 3-1 when setting the crossover switch.

   

    the diagram above is for reference purposes only. every network is different. if you do not make a connection to a hub or switch by using the settings above, change the position of the crossover switch.

    4. connect the network cable from your cable or dsl modem to the wan port on your router's rear panel. this is the only port that will work for your modem connection.

    5. connect the power adapter to the power port on the rear panel of the router, and then plug the power adapter into a power outlet.

    it is highly recommended that you plug your router into a power strip with surge protection.

    . the power led on the front panel will light up green as soon as the power adapter is connected properly.

    . the diag led will light up red for a few seconds when the router goes through its self-diagnostic test. this led will turn off when the self-test is complete.

    6. turn on the cable or dsl modem.

    7. press the reset button on the router's front panel with a paper clip or a pencil. hold the button in until the diag led lights up and then turns off.

    this will restore the router's factory default settings.

    the hardware installation is complete.
